Get out We sit on the front of the bench. Our torsos need to move from the hip joint, so the freedom of the hip joint is one thing to check to see if we are sitting in a good place. We sit far enough back on the bench to feel stable enough that we do not need to hold ourselves in place (it is not good to feel perched). Forearms and hands in one piece, wrists easy and part of the one-piece hand and forearm, and hands in their natural shape, the way they are when hanging at the side. While I know of no formal studies to back this up, I have an enormous amount of anecdotal evidence (in the form of 420 emails that I have kept in a "quitting" folder on my computer desktop) which support the idea that it is teasing and bullying that drive many kids from sports because, more than anything else, a child, in order to play well and have fun, needs the respect and encouragement of his teammates. No child likes to sit on the bench (although after age 12, when a child begins to understand that talent is not based on effort alone, he may be willing to sit on the bench just to be part of the team; this is especially true for boys).
